Transaction 71bb3f81f2648567bc9c00585129cfe63992e4f8b1c27aca03013df40a4da00c
1 Input
1 Output
-
71bb3f81f2648567bc9c00585129cfe63992e4f8b1c27aca03013df40a4da00c:0
- value
- 3526031
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5824b2053305e9478fa9ebf48e5e9d96cfc26a7b OP_EQUAL
- address
- 39j5M4k6wMeeJ78zwVLZJpPpftcdcgcEE4